Unveiling the Net Profit Margin: A Golden Door Asset Deep Dive

The Net Profit Margin (NPM), a cornerstone of financial analysis, is a fundamental ratio that reveals a company's profitability after accounting for all expenses, including cost of goods sold (COGS), operating expenses, interest, and taxes. It is calculated as Net Profit divided by Revenue, expressed as a percentage. While seemingly simple, the NPM is a powerful indicator of a company's operational efficiency, pricing strategy, and overall financial health. Historical Origins and Conceptual Framework

The concept of profit margins, in general, has roots as old as commerce itself. Merchants have always instinctively understood the need to sell goods for more than their cost to survive. However, the formalization of financial ratios like the NPM emerged in the early 20th century alongside the development of modern accounting practices. As businesses grew more complex and capital markets expanded, the need for standardized metrics to compare performance across different companies became essential.

The NPM's importance lies in its comprehensive nature. Unlike Gross Profit Margin (which only considers COGS) or Operating Profit Margin (which focuses on operational expenses), the NPM provides a holistic view of profitability. This makes it invaluable for:

  • Internal Management: Identifying areas of inefficiency, evaluating the effectiveness of cost-cutting measures, and monitoring the impact of pricing decisions.
  • Investor Analysis: Assessing a company's ability to generate profits, comparing profitability across different companies within the same industry, and identifying potential investment opportunities.
  • Credit Analysis: Evaluating a company's ability to repay its debts, with a higher NPM indicating a stronger financial position.

The underlying principle is straightforward: for every dollar of revenue, how much profit is retained after all costs are covered? A higher NPM suggests a more efficient and profitable business model. However, relying solely on a single data point is anathema to Golden Door Asset's analytical rigor.

Advanced Institutional Strategies Leveraging the Net Profit Margin

Beyond basic analysis, sophisticated investors and financial institutions deploy the NPM in several advanced strategies:

  • Trend Analysis and Forecasting: Analyzing historical NPM trends to identify patterns and predict future performance. A consistently improving NPM suggests a company is becoming more efficient over time, potentially signaling a strong investment opportunity. Conversely, a declining NPM may indicate increasing cost pressures or weakening demand. We frequently employ regression analysis on historical NPM data to project future profitability and assess the sensitivity of earnings to changes in revenue and cost structures.

  • Peer Group Benchmarking: Comparing a company's NPM to that of its competitors to assess its relative profitability. This involves creating a "peer group" of companies with similar business models, revenue scales, and geographic footprints. Identifying outliers – companies with significantly higher or lower NPMs than their peers – can reveal competitive advantages or underlying weaknesses. This also helps normalize for industry-specific profitability dynamics. For instance, software companies often exhibit higher NPMs compared to manufacturing companies due to lower capital intensity and higher operating leverage.

  • DuPont Analysis Deconstruction: The DuPont analysis breaks down Return on Equity (ROE) into three key components: Net Profit Margin, Asset Turnover, and Financial Leverage. The formula is: ROE = Net Profit Margin * Asset Turnover * Financial Leverage. By analyzing the NPM in conjunction with these other factors, investors can gain a deeper understanding of the drivers of ROE and identify areas where a company excels or underperforms. For example, a company with a high ROE driven primarily by high financial leverage may be riskier than a company with a high ROE driven by a high NPM.

  • Sensitivity Analysis and Scenario Planning: Constructing "what-if" scenarios to assess the impact of changes in key variables on the NPM. This involves modeling the effects of changes in revenue, COGS, operating expenses, interest rates, and tax rates on a company's profitability. Sensitivity analysis helps identify the most critical factors that drive the NPM and assess the vulnerability of a company to adverse economic conditions or competitive pressures. We commonly utilize Monte Carlo simulations to generate probability distributions of potential NPM outcomes under various economic scenarios.

  • Integration with Valuation Models: The NPM plays a crucial role in valuation models such as Discounted Cash Flow (DCF) analysis. By projecting future revenue growth and applying an estimated NPM, analysts can forecast future earnings and free cash flow, which are then discounted back to their present value to arrive at an intrinsic valuation of the company. Accuracy in the NPM projection is paramount; even small errors can significantly impact the valuation.

  • Early Warning System for Financial Distress: A sudden or sustained decline in the NPM can be an early warning sign of financial distress. This may indicate that a company is facing increasing cost pressures, declining sales, or unsustainable debt levels. Closely monitoring the NPM, along with other key financial ratios, can help investors identify potential problems before they escalate and make informed decisions about whether to hold, sell, or short a stock.

Limitations, Risks, and Blind Spots

Despite its usefulness, the NPM has limitations that demand careful consideration:

  • Industry Specificity: NPMs vary significantly across industries. A "good" NPM in the grocery industry (typically around 1-3%) is drastically different from a "good" NPM in the software industry (often exceeding 20%). Therefore, direct comparisons of NPMs across different industries can be misleading. Benchmarking must be confined to similar businesses.
  • Accounting Manipulation: Companies can manipulate their financial statements to artificially inflate their NPM. This can involve aggressive revenue recognition practices, underreporting expenses, or using off-balance-sheet financing to hide debt. A thorough review of a company's accounting policies and footnotes is essential to identify potential red flags. Golden Door Asset employs forensic accounting techniques to detect such manipulations.
  • Ignoring Cash Flow: The NPM is based on accounting profits, which may not accurately reflect a company's cash flow. A company can have a high NPM but still struggle to generate sufficient cash flow to meet its obligations. Therefore, it is crucial to analyze the NPM in conjunction with other cash flow metrics, such as free cash flow and operating cash flow.
  • One-Time Events: The NPM can be distorted by one-time events, such as asset sales, restructuring charges, or litigation settlements. These events can significantly impact a company's reported earnings and make it difficult to assess its underlying profitability. It's vital to adjust for non-recurring items to arrive at a normalized NPM.
  • Cyclicality: Some industries are highly cyclical, meaning their profitability fluctuates significantly over time. In these industries, the NPM can vary widely depending on the stage of the economic cycle. It is important to consider the cyclical nature of an industry when interpreting the NPM and avoid making investment decisions based solely on short-term results.
  • Debt Levels Ignored: The NPM does not reflect a company’s debt burden. Two companies might have similar NPMs, but the company with significantly higher debt levels may be more financially risky.

Detailed Numerical Examples

To illustrate the application of the NPM, consider these scenarios:

Example 1: Comparing Two Retail Companies

  • Company A: Revenue = $100 million, Net Profit = $5 million, NPM = 5%
  • Company B: Revenue = $50 million, Net Profit = $3 million, NPM = 6%

While Company A has higher revenue and net profit in absolute terms, Company B has a higher NPM, indicating that it is more efficient at converting revenue into profit. Further analysis would be needed to understand why Company B is more profitable, but the NPM highlights a potential area of competitive advantage.

Example 2: Analyzing a Technology Company's Trend

  • Year 1: Revenue = $50 million, Net Profit = $10 million, NPM = 20%
  • Year 2: Revenue = $60 million, Net Profit = $15 million, NPM = 25%
  • Year 3: Revenue = $70 million, Net Profit = $20 million, NPM = 28.6%

The consistently improving NPM suggests that the technology company is becoming more efficient over time. This could be due to economies of scale, improved pricing strategies, or more effective cost control. This positive trend makes the company potentially attractive for investment.

Example 3: Scenario Planning for a Manufacturing Company

A manufacturing company projects the following:

  • Base Case: Revenue = $200 million, Net Profit = $10 million, NPM = 5%
  • Scenario 1 (Increased Raw Material Costs): Revenue = $200 million, Net Profit = $7 million, NPM = 3.5%
  • Scenario 2 (Increased Sales Volume): Revenue = $250 million, Net Profit = $13.75 million, NPM = 5.5%

This scenario planning demonstrates how changes in key variables can impact the NPM. An increase in raw material costs significantly reduces the NPM, while an increase in sales volume boosts it. This analysis can help the company develop strategies to mitigate the impact of adverse events and capitalize on opportunities.
